Out of State Lineman Sean Thompkins Commits to Baylor

Thompkins chooses Bears over three SEC programs

More than two weeks after his official visit to Baylor, Newton (GA) OL Sean Thompkins committed to the Bears Sunday on his Twitter.

Thompkins had narrowed his list of schools down to four earlier this week, with Baylor being the only one outside of the SEC, having held offers from Kentucky, Florida and Tennessee.

The Georgia product is graded as one of the top at his position in his home state. Thompkins becomes the third 2023 commit for the Bears this weekend alone, and the 18th total commit for the class.

Thompkins stands at 6'4" and weighs in at 331 pounds playing on the interior offensive line, the third 2023 commitment for the Bears on the offensive line. The unit made a dramatic jump for the Bears last season led by OT Connor Galvin, and proved to be a focal point for their offense under Jeff Grimes. As long as Grimes is leading the offense in Waco, the offensive line will be a huge part of any success the Bears enjoy.

Grimes and OL coach Eric Mateos have shown the unit's importance with an emphasis on power running and winning games in the trenches and returns the entire offensive line from 2021. 

Thompkins commits to Baylor 16 days after his official visits and with visits to Kentucky and Florida in between. The OL becomes the ninth offensive player to commit to the Bears in this class, giving them an even nine on each side of the ball.
